Avoiding mistakes in The Early Stage of Buying Fences
There are actually so many things you have to consider when you've decided to replace or buy a new fence. So this means that your involvement has to be there and you'll need to be in the game from start to finish. You'll need some help and guidance from the fencing contractor, but your knowledge is also necessary, as well. That's why you have to read information such as what is in this article, and you'll be smarter for it.
Very often, with the right fence in place, it will actually boost the value of your home and property. Most high quality fences made with the right materials that are pleasing to look at will do this for you. Plus if you want to have privacy and other things like security, then that type of fence will allow you to be out back and feel secluded. But with a privacy fence, they tend to be tall and you may want to talk to your neighbors about that and check zoning laws.
You can avoid future headaches by knowing what your rights are as a customer and that also entails learning what their particular warranties are. If you ask about the warranty and someone just tells you what it is, then that is not really the best form of assurance. What you want to do is choose a very trusted fencing contractor who is established and been around for many years. Smaller fencing contractors will know that their reputation is on the line, and of course they'll be more sensitive to doing everything right and treating you right.
If you have a pet such as a dog or anything else, this is an important factor to consider with a new fence, and you will have to determine if you want the fence to contain your pet so it can run freely in your garden. You really do have other options beside getting a chain fence in this situation, and just talk to the contractor. The important thing here is that the dog won't get out or jump the fence plus you want it to be safe for your pet.
